ASAM Teams up with the AMA, Shatterproof to Educate Prescribers and Medical Students About Treating Opioid Use Disorder with Buprenorphine
New online training module will expand on federal guidance for prescribing buprenorphine for opioid use disorder and help America’s clinicians and medical students at a critical juncture in the country’s overdose epidemic
Rockville, MD - The 91视频 (ASAM) today announced the launch of a new, free, one-hour, online training module designed to educate medical professionals and students about prescribing buprenorphine to patients with opioid use disorder (OUD). The module, which is presented by 91视频 in collaboration with the American Medical Association (AMA) and Shatterproof, will help strengthen America’s medical response to OUD and increase access to life-saving medications at a time when the United States is facing .
The brief training module released today is designed to expand on the recently released developed by the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A). The quick start guide was released in conjunction with issued by the US Department of Health and Human Services (HHS). Under the practice guidelines, which remove some of the often-cited barriers associated with the “x-waiver” to prescribe buprenorphine in-office for the treatment of OUD, eligible physicians, physician assistants, nurse practitioners, clinical nurse specialists, certified registered nurse anesthetists and certified nurse midwives are exempt from federal certification requirements related to training, counseling, and other ancillary services that are part of the process for obtaining a waiver to treat up to 30 patients with buprenorphine, one of three medications approved by the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) to treat OUD.
Utilizing the chronic care framework of addiction treatment, the one-hour, fully online module, offers practical considerations for buprenorphine initiation, dosing, and ongoing patient management to prescribers seeking to initiate buprenorphine for the treatment of OUD. In addition, through interactive and application-focused learning, participants will explore the core principles of OUD treatment and the importance of language when treating patients with this chronic disease.

“It is critical that we educate more medical professionals earlier in their training if we hope to reverse the addiction crisis,” said Gary Mendell, Shatterproof Founder & CEO. “This collaboration with ASAM and AMA will provide a training module for professionals and students, alike, who want to learn about addiction and prescribe buprenorphine. Buprenorphine is highly effective at treating OUD, preventing overdoses, and helping patients recover long-term. But fewer than half of patients with OUD currently receive this care, and Shatterproof’s research has found that only 5.7% of America’s prescribers are waivered to prescribe buprenorphine. Through this training module, Shatterproof can play a part with these key leaders in the field, ASAM and AMA, in empowering more providers to save the lives of patients in dire need.”
ASAM will provide CME credit upon completion of the training module. The training module will be available for free in the ASAM e-Learning Center and the AMA Ed Hub for the duration of the CME approval period (3 years). Additionally, 91视频 is offering its eight-hour, fully online in the ASAM e-Learning Center for free through December 31, 2021. ASAM’s Treatment of Opioid Use Disorder Course provides eight hours of required education to qualify for a waiver to prescribe buprenorphine for OUD to more than 30 patients in an office-based setting.
